Affected products
2020 | PORSCHE | TAYCAN, 2020 | PORSCHE | TAYCAN TURBO, 2021 | PORSCHE | TAYCAN TURBO, 2021 | PORSCHE | TAYCAN CROSS TURISMO, 2021 | PORSCHE | TAYCAN CROSS TURISMO TURBO, 2021 | PORSCHE | TAYCAN
Issue
Issue:
On certain vehicles, the wiring harness for the centre-rear seat belt buckle could interfere with the lower universal anchorage system (UAS) for securing a child seat. As a result, you may not be able to properly attach a child seat in the right-rear seat using the UAS.
Safety Risk:
A child seat that isn't properly secured could increase the risk of injury in a crash.
Corrective Actions:
Porsche will notify owners by mail and instruct you to take your vehicle to a dealer to inspect the wiring harness for the centre-rear seat belt buckle. The wiring will be re-routed and secured, as necessary.
